What it is
This is a synthetic oil-soluble compound that acts as an antioxidant and is used to help stabilize formulations against light-induced degradation. In sunscreens it is sometimes added to support the photostability of organic UV filters and to limit oxidation in the oil phase. It is a supporting ingredient rather than a UV filter itself.
Safety & warnings
This antioxidant is generally well tolerated at the low levels used in cosmetics and is not a recognized fragrance allergen.
Origin & sourcing
Synthetic. It is a defined benzylmalonate diester.
